2008 Mercedes-Benz E vs. 2007 Renault Espace
To start off, 2008 Mercedes-Benz E is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2007 Renault Espace.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2007 Renault Espace would be higher. At 2,188 cc (4 cylinders), 2007 Renault Espace is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2007 Renault Espace (148 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 28 more horse power than 2008 Mercedes-Benz E. (120 HP @ 4200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2007 Renault Espace should accelerate faster than 2008 Mercedes-Benz E.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2007 Renault Espace weights approximately 250 kg more than 2008 Mercedes-Benz E.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2008 Mercedes-Benz E is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2008 Mercedes-Benz E.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2007 Renault Espace,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2007 Renault Espace (320 Nm @ 1750 RPM) has 49 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Mercedes-Benz E. (271 Nm @ 1400 RPM). This means 2007 Renault Espace will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Mercedes-Benz E.
